[Pkg-xfce-commits] r6024 - desktop/trunk/xfce4-session/debian

Yves-Alexis Perez corsac at alioth.debian.org
Tue Sep 13 09:46:59 UTC 2011


Author: corsac
Date: 2011-09-13 21:46:59 +0000 (Tue, 13 Sep 2011)
New Revision: 6024

Added:
   desktop/trunk/xfce4-session/debian/postrm
   desktop/trunk/xfce4-session/debian/preinst
Modified:
   desktop/trunk/xfce4-session/debian/changelog
   desktop/trunk/xfce4-session/debian/postinst
   desktop/trunk/xfce4-session/debian/rules
Log:
* debian/rules, debian/preinst, debian/postinst, debian/postrm:
  - don't start tips by default, they're completely outdated. closes: #640984

Modified: desktop/trunk/xfce4-session/debian/changelog
===================================================================
--- desktop/trunk/xfce4-session/debian/changelog	2011-09-13 21:28:55 UTC (rev 6023)
+++ desktop/trunk/xfce4-session/debian/changelog	2011-09-13 21:46:59 UTC (rev 6024)
@@ -7,6 +7,8 @@
     - 03_dont-die-on-dbus-disconnect dropped, included upstream.
     - 02_fix-fortune-path, 04_fix-missing-lm and 
       05_force-xfsettingsd-start refreshed.
+  * debian/rules, debian/preinst, debian/postinst, debian/postrm:
+    - don't start tips by default, they're completely outdated. closes: #640984
 
  -- Yves-Alexis Perez <corsac at debian.org>  Tue, 13 Sep 2011 23:21:31 +0200
 

Modified: desktop/trunk/xfce4-session/debian/postinst
===================================================================
--- desktop/trunk/xfce4-session/debian/postinst	2011-09-13 21:28:55 UTC (rev 6023)
+++ desktop/trunk/xfce4-session/debian/postinst	2011-09-13 21:46:59 UTC (rev 6024)
@@ -7,6 +7,9 @@
     x-session-manager.1.gz /usr/share/man/man1/xfce4-session.1.gz 
 fi
 
+dpkg-maintscript-helper rm_conffile \
+  /etc/xdg/autostart/xfce4-tips-autostart.desktop 4.8.1-4 -- "$@"
+
 #DEBHELPER#
 
 exit 0

Added: desktop/trunk/xfce4-session/debian/postrm
===================================================================
--- desktop/trunk/xfce4-session/debian/postrm	                        (rev 0)
+++ desktop/trunk/xfce4-session/debian/postrm	2011-09-13 21:46:59 UTC (rev 6024)
@@ -0,0 +1,8 @@
+#!/bin/sh -e
+
+dpkg-maintscript-helper rm_conffile \
+  /etc/xdg/autostart/xfce4-tips-autostart.desktop 4.8.1-4 -- "$@"
+
+#DEBHELPER#
+
+exit 0

Added: desktop/trunk/xfce4-session/debian/preinst
===================================================================
--- desktop/trunk/xfce4-session/debian/preinst	                        (rev 0)
+++ desktop/trunk/xfce4-session/debian/preinst	2011-09-13 21:46:59 UTC (rev 6024)
@@ -0,0 +1,8 @@
+#!/bin/sh -e
+
+dpkg-maintscript-helper rm_conffile \
+  /etc/xdg/autostart/xfce4-tips-autostart.desktop 4.8.1-4 -- "$@"
+
+#DEBHELPER#
+
+exit 0

Modified: desktop/trunk/xfce4-session/debian/rules
===================================================================
--- desktop/trunk/xfce4-session/debian/rules	2011-09-13 21:28:55 UTC (rev 6023)
+++ desktop/trunk/xfce4-session/debian/rules	2011-09-13 21:46:59 UTC (rev 6024)
@@ -32,6 +32,7 @@
 	cat debian/debian-tips >> debian/tmp/usr/share/xfce4/tips/tips
 	strfile debian/tmp/usr/share/xfce4/tips/tips \
 		debian/tmp/usr/share/xfce4/tips/tips.dat
+	rm -f debian/tmp/etc/xdg/autostart/xfce4-tips-autostart.desktop
 	dh_install --fail-missing
 
 override_dh_shlibdeps:




More information about the Pkg-xfce-commits mailing list